2002 trailer brake module install

Have a 2002 explorer that came factory with the big 7 pole trailer package and came with the brake module harness loose. Where does this harness plug in? I cannot find it anywhere? Would this vehicle already have the blue trailer brake wire to the rear plug also???

It's behind the glove box; after you drop it down look up and to the left and you should see it, taped to a wire bundle or brace.

If you buy a brake controller with the correct harness (I recommend Prodigy), you can plug it in and not have to mess with splices on the factory harness. I used a long tie-wrap to pull the wires thru to the driver's side (clever Ford, putting the plug on the passenger's side).
